A match of Sherwin Williams SW1185 Silvery Sage is a light, muted green with a noticeable gray-beige cast. Its low chroma keeps it quiet rather than leafy or saturated, and the high lightness gives it a soft, airy read. The green undertone is present, but it is restrained enough to blend toward a calm, subdued finish.

Because this is a light color, darker substrates or uneven primers can show through more easily, so surface prep and a uniform base coat matter. The muted chroma usually hides more calmly than a vivid color, but the final appearance can still shift with film build, texture, and sheen. On metal, plastic, or previously coated parts, a test application can help confirm coverage and how the color reads on that specific surface.

If you intend to touch up paint that has been on your walls for years, know that your color has undoubtedly changed from the original due to exposure to light and age and the new paint may not match. You will achieve best results by re-coating the entire surface.

What are the RGB, HEX and LRV values for Sherwin Williams SW1185 Silvery Sage?
The RGB values for Sherwin Williams SW1185 Silvery Sage are 209, 209, 197 and the HEX code is #D1D1C5. The LRV for Sherwin Williams SW1185 Silvery Sage is 63.00. The LRV stands for Light Reflectance Value and measures the percentage of light that a color reflects. Learn more about Light Reflectance Values and using RGB and Hex codes for paint.
What is the Hue Angle and Chroma for Sherwin Williams SW1185 Silvery Sage?
The Hue Angle for Sherwin Williams SW1185 Silvery Sage is 110.48 and the chroma is 6.46. The Hue Angle represents the position of a color's hue around a color wheel. The Chromacity represents the intensity of a hue. Learn more about browsing colors by hue.
Which paint matching the Sherwin Williams SW1185 Silvery Sage would be best for interior walls?
MyPerfectColor doesn't sell Sherwin Williams, but it does match the Sherwin Williams SW1185 Silvery Sage in a wide variety of paint types. The best paint for interior walls is typically a matte or eggshell. Flat paint is most often used for ceilings and semi-gloss paint is used for trim. If it is a commercial or industrial application, you may have other considerations such as chemical resistance. How do I find the same color as the Sherwin Williams SW1185 Silvery Sage in a different company?

While MyPerfectColor can provide paint matched to the Sherwin Williams SW1185 Silvery Sage, we don't provide any crossover information because this is a subjective determination. Every paint company offers its own unique selection of colors and rarely does a color have an exact equivalent in another company's color collection, so determining which color is the best approximation is a judgement call.
